Free MagicBerry v3.5 Adds Support for Reading .BBB BlackBerry Backup Files
MagicBerry has long been the best tool for parsing and reading BlackBerry backup files. The problem is when RIM started moving from .IPD files to .BBB files they could no longer be opened with MagicBerry. Now it seems like MagicBerry’s developer, Ashraf M. Awwad, has reverse engineered the .BBB format and we are back in…
BBSAK v1.9.2 Released With OS 7+ Support & Speed Improvements
Jason let us know that they have released v1.9.2 of the very popular BBSAK (BlackBerry Swiss Army Knife) desktop utility. This new release adds official support for OS 7+ along with devices like the 9930, 9850, & 9350. They have also done a bunch of work on optimizing the code to speed up the process…
